Market Size and Projected Growth for the Maritime and Coastguard Agency Medical Kit Supply Market
The Maritime and Coastguard Agency (MCA) medical kit supply market has shown significant growth recently and is projected to expand further. The market size is forecasted to increase from $11.54 billion in 2025 to $12.53 billion in 2026, achieving a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.6%. This positive momentum is attributed to heightened maritime transportation activity, stricter onboard safety regulations, growing awareness of emergency readiness at sea, the rising scale of offshore oil and gas operations, and the implementation of fundamental first aid standards within the marine industry.

Looking ahead, the market is expected to reach $17.19 billion by 2030, with a CAGR of 8.2%. This anticipated growth is driven by factors such as the expansion of global maritime trade, more rigorous enforcement by maritime safety authorities, increased development of offshore renewable energy installations, advancements in automated supply chain and logistics solutions, and broader adoption of enhanced emergency preparedness protocols. Forecasted trends include the standardization of medical kits to meet regulatory modularity requirements, wider use of digitally monitored and inventory-managed emergency kits, a growing preference for compact and portable first aid kits suitable for marine environments, integration of automated systems for restocking kits, and the design of customized emergency response kits for specific maritime operations.

Understanding the Scope of Maritime and Coastguard Agency Medical Kit Supply
The Maritime and Coastguard Agency (MCA) medical kit supply encompasses provision of medical kits that comply with MCA standards, intended for use on commercial ships and offshore platforms. These kits contain essential medicines, medical tools, and first aid items necessary for managing medical conditions and injuries onboard, ensuring adherence to regulations and enabling immediate care until further treatment or evacuation can be arranged.

Cruise Tourism and Passenger Shipping as Catalysts for Market Demand
The growth in cruise tourism and passenger shipping is another significant driver for the MCA medical kit supply market. Cruise tourism involves leisure voyages on ships offering accommodations, entertainment, and multiple travel destinations, while passenger shipping primarily focuses on sea transportation for travel between various points. Both sectors have expanded due to rising disposable incomes, allowing more individuals to afford maritime leisure travel and transport, which increases demand for cruises and ferry services worldwide. MCA medical kits ensure these vessels are equipped with standardized, compliant, and ready-to-use medical supplies, facilitating prompt response to onboard health emergencies, enhancing passenger safety, and complying with maritime health regulations. For instance, in August 2024, the UK Department for Transport reported cruise passenger numbers surged to 2.9 million in 2023, up 45% from 2.0 million in 2022. This growth in passenger travel supports the rising demand for MCA medical kits.

Offshore Energy Sector Expansion Boosting Medical Kit Requirements
The expansion of offshore oil, gas, and wind energy projects is driving further demand in the MCA medical kit supply market. These projects involve extracting fossil fuels or generating renewable electricity from platforms and turbines installed offshore. Increasing global energy needs are pushing countries to develop both traditional and renewable offshore energy resources to ensure a stable power supply. MCA medical kits play a vital role by providing necessary emergency medical supplies on remote offshore installations, enabling rapid response to injuries or medical emergencies where onshore medical access is limited. For example, in January 2025, Norton Rose Fulbright LLP reported that the UK government increased its AR6 budget to $1.91 billion (£1.5 billion) as of July 31, 2024, a sevenfold rise from the previous AR5 allocation, investing $1.40 billion (£1.1 billion) specifically in offshore wind projects, representing the largest budget increase among AR6 sectors. This substantial investment in offshore infrastructure further propels the demand for MCA-compliant medical kits.

Regional Market Distribution and Growth Outlook
In terms of regional market share, North America held the largest portion of the MCA medical kit supply market in 2025. Meanwhile, the Asia-Pacific region is expected to exhibit the fastest growth during the forecast period.
